The fraction 66⁄68 is equal to 97.06% when expressed as a percentage (rounded to two decimal places). This shows that the two numbers are very close in value.
Since 66 out of 68 is a large part of the whole, the percentage is just under 100%. It tells us that the fraction is almost a whole unit.
In everyday terms, if you had 68 pieces of something and you took 66 of them, you would have taken about 97 % of the total. That’s a useful way to see how big a part the fraction represents.
